Sin: Reloaded — background and context

Sin: Reloaded is the upcoming remaster of the 1998 first-person shooter Sin, originally developed by Ritual Entertainment.

The remaster is being handled by Nightdive Studios, a developer and publisher known for updating classic PC titles for modern platforms.

Nightdive’s Sin: Reloaded is scheduled to launch on Nintendo Switch and Nintendo Switch 2 on September 24, 2026.

Hands-on impression from Gamescom

At Gamescom, the author had a hands-on demo of Sin: Reloaded with Nightdive staff present.

The demo opens with a cinematic sequence that Nightdive confirmed is being fully remade for the remaster.

Players assume the role of protagonist John Blade and begin with a helicopter insertion onto a high-rise rooftop, where combat and target distinction are central to the encounter.

Paraphrased developer and in-game guidance

During the rooftop segment, an in-game character cautions the player to avoid firing on non-combatants.

The preview writer initially struggled with target identification and discovered through repeated attempts that specific characters must be spared to avoid mission failure.

Nightdive noted that the remaster introduces clearer visual markers: a peace symbol now appears in front of characters who should not be shot, which helps distinguish civilians from enemies.

Design changes and Switch 2 features

Nightdive outlined a list of improvements distinguishing Sin: Reloaded from earlier releases such as Sin Gold.

Key enhancements include visual touch-ups across every level, restoration of previously unused dialogue, and clearer in-level cues such as exclamation marks and points of interest to guide players.

The studio also described platform-specific features for Nintendo Switch 2, including support for mouse-style controls to better suit the remaster’s PC heritage.
